What's Caledon like for family-friendly holidays?
The destination of Caledon is a great choice if you've been thinking about a holiday with your children. The horse riding, beautiful waterfalls and parks are just some of the things that make this a good destination for family holidays. Take to the air and fly into Toronto, ON (YYZ-Pearson Intl.), which is located 16.9 mi (27.3 km) from the city centre.

When's the best time to book a family-friendly holiday in Caledon?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of -4°C. The snowiest months in Caledon are January, March, December and February, with each month seeing an average of 16 cm of snowfall.
What's there to see and do with your family in Caledon?
While you and your family are holidaying in Caledon, you may want to visit some family-friendly attractions such as Royal Ambassador Banquet and Albion Hills Conservation Area. Make sure that you have plenty of time to take in activities in the area such as Canada's Wonderland and Vaughan Mills Mall.
